Part Overview
The RG3216P-2002-D-T5 is a 20 kOhms ±0.5% 0.25W thin film chip resistor in 1206 (3216 Metric) package manufactured by Susumu. This surface-mount device features anti-sulfur coating and automotive AEC-Q200 qualification, designed for applications requiring precision resistance in compact form factors. The part is active in production with 1117 units currently in stock. Substitute parts are identified to address inventory availability, tolerance requirements, or alternative sourcing needs while maintaining electrical and mechanical compatibility.

Substitute Part Grouping Explanation
Substitute parts are classified into two categories based on electrical parameter compatibility:
Direct Equivalents (Same Tolerance ±0.5%): Parts maintaining identical tolerance specifications allow direct replacement without circuit redesign. These parts satisfy applications where the original ±0.5% tolerance specification is required.
Upgrade Equivalents (Tighter Tolerance ±0.1%): Parts with ±0.1% tolerance provide improved precision and are electrically compatible with circuits designed for ±0.5% tolerance. These parts exceed the original specification and are suitable for applications requiring enhanced accuracy.
Critical Substitution Parameters:
- Resistance value: 20 kOhms (exact match required)
- Package: 1206 (3216 Metric) (exact match required)
- Power rating: 0.25W minimum (exact match required)
- Composition: Thin film (exact match required)
- Operating temperature range: -55°C ~ 155°C minimum (exact match required)
- Moisture sensitivity: MSL 1 (exact match required)
- RoHS compliance: ROHS3 (exact match required)

Engineering Selection Recommendations
For AEC-Q200 Automotive Applications: Select RG3216P-2002-B-T5 (Susumu) or ERA-8AEB203V (Panasonic Electronic Components). Both parts maintain automotive AEC-Q200 qualification with ±0.1% tolerance upgrade. RG3216P-2002-B-T5 provides same-manufacturer continuity with 5530 units in stock. ERA-8AEB203V offers highest inventory availability at 23630 units with equivalent automotive certification.
For Direct Tolerance Match (±0.5%): Select RT1206DRD0720KL (YAGEO). This part maintains the original ±0.5% tolerance specification with 6157 units in stock. Note that AEC-Q200 certification is not provided by this manufacturer.
For Precision-Enhanced Applications: Select RT1206BRD0720KL (YAGEO) or RP73D2B20KBTDF (TE Connectivity Passive Product). Both provide ±0.1% tolerance with highest inventory availability (33888 units) and improved temperature coefficient performance (RP73D2B20KBTDF at ±15ppm/°C). These selections are suitable for circuits where tolerance tightening does not conflict with design specifications.
For Automotive Non-AEC-Q200 Applications: RT1206DRD0720KL and RT1206BRD0720KL (YAGEO series) are suitable alternatives where AEC-Q200 certification is not required. Both maintain full electrical and mechanical compatibility.
All substitute parts are ROHS3 compliant, MSL 1 rated, and operate across the -55°C ~ 155°C temperature range.
